A Brief History of Sash Windows
Sash windows have a rich history that goes back to the 17th century. The name "sash" is originated from the French word "châssis," indicating frame. These early windows were created to slide up and down within a frame, offering a simple and effective method to control ventilation and light. Over time, sash windows developed to end up being a staple of British architecture, featuring in lots of Georgian and Victorian homes.

Common Issues with Sash Windows and How to Address Them
While sash windows can be a gorgeous and functional addition to any home, they can likewise be prone to certain issues. Here are a few typical problems and how to resolve them:
- Sticking: If your sash windows are sticking, it might be because of warping or wear and tear. Try applying a lube to the hinges or replacing the sash entirely.
- Drafts: If you're experiencing drafts from your sash windows, check the seals around the edges. Re-sealing the windows or replacing the weatherstripping may help to resolve the concern.
- Rot: If you discover signs of rot on your sash windows, it's necessary to deal with the problem immediately. Remove any afflicted wood and replace it with brand-new, cured timber.
